Summary
Provides care for patients with respiratory disorders.
Responsibilities
Delivers and assesses response to ordered therapy per plan of care. Monitors, records, and communicates patient condition as appropriate.
Evaluates respiratory care policies and procedures based on patient outcomes, current research, and best practices. Responds to codes and calls for emergent assistance.
Assesses patient condition and delivers appropriate treatment utilizing appropriate protocols.
Educates the patient and family about the patient's illness and provides information about community resources.
Requires critical thinking skills, decisive judgement, and the ability to work with minimal supervision. Must be able to work in a fast‑paced environment and take appropriate action.
Requirements
Graduate of an accredited Respiratory Therapy program.
Registered as a Respiratory Therapist (RRT) by the National Board for Respiratory Care (NBRC).
State licensure.
NRP, ACLS & PALS within 6 months of hire.
BLS through the American Heart Association or the American Red Cross CPR for the Professional Rescuer with card in-hand before start date. BLS or CPR card must be good through sixty days of hire.
